* BT Group aims to cut as many as 18,000 jobs, or 17% of its work force, over the next three years and cut its debt by $14.3 billion in a drive to regain market share after an acquisitions binge.
* Computer Associates International Inc. said its fiscal fourth-quarter loss before some expenses was narrower than the company had estimated. The loss will be less than the 4 cents or 5 cents a share the firm had projected March 31.
* XM Satellite Radio Holdings Inc. plans to sell about $168 million in stock to finance its operations. The company seeks to sell 13.4 million common shares initially.
